This Japanese ceramic kayoi-tokkuri sake bottle features hand-thrown stoneware construction with a cream glaze. The body is decorated with large, stylized calligraphic characters in dark brown iron oxide and iron-red pigments. An unglazedbase reveals a recessed foot, while the surface displays characteristic production pitting and glaze crawling. 10 1/4 inches tall.The bottle is in good antique condition with a prominent kiln scar on the body. The surface exhibits typical production pitting and glaze crawling. Minor staining and scuffing are present on the unglazed base. No structural cracks are visible.
